About Jens Hoeppner

Jens Hoeppner is a scholar working on Surgery, Pulmonary and Respiratory Medicine, Oncology, Gastroenterology and Molecular Biology, having authored 93 papers that have together received 2.0k indexed citations. Recurring topics across this work include Esophageal Cancer Research and Treatment (37 papers), Gastric Cancer Management and Outcomes (20 papers), Pancreatic and Hepatic Oncology Research (14 papers), Esophageal and GI Pathology (13 papers), Metastasis and carcinoma case studies (11 papers), Cancer Cells and Metastasis (8 papers), Gastrointestinal Tumor Research and Treatment (5 papers) and Cancer Genomics and Diagnostics (4 papers). The work is most often cited by research in Oncology (680 citations), Surgery (982 citations), Gastroenterology (110 citations), Cancer Research (227 citations) and Pulmonary and Respiratory Medicine (479 citations). Jens Hoeppner has collaborated with scholars based in Germany, Switzerland and United States. Frequent co-authors include Birte Kulemann, Ulrich T. Hopt, Torben Glatz, Goran Marjanović, Peter Bronsert, Frank Makowiec, Olivia Sick, Tobias Keck, Sylvia Timme and Ulrich F. Wellner. Their work appears in journals such as Journal of Clinical Oncology, Journal of Gastrointestinal Surgery, Journal of Clinical Medicine, Cancers and BMC Surgery.
